Never heard back from Bully. We finally found a cab driver named Hilton who stuck to the published taxi fares...

Monday...woke up to the heat of the sun...not a cloud in the sky. We had cereal in our room and then packed up for the private island. Kids fed the fish from the bridge leading to the adult side of the island and then fed the flamingos for a little while. We set up near the restaurant and the kids hunted for hermit crabs and snails while the adults relaxed in the water. We stayed on the island from about 9 am to 3 pm with a short lunch at the restaurant. Even though we lotioned three times during the day, we all burnt our shoulders and necks a bit. Went early to the Buccaneer for dinner which was good. Kids loved the turtles swimming by and the lobster bisque was excellent. Our friends had the Paella Arubiana which was a huge tasty meal, and we had the land and sea (grouper, shrimp, and filet mignon) as well as the catch of the day (broiled red snapper). Prices are very reasonable and it was a fun night out.

Tuesday...casual breakfast of egg sandwiches from Dunkin Donuts. Kids were a little tired so we spent the morning at the pool. Had lunch at the pool bar (which the kids really enjoyed). Fried grouper, chicken fingers, shrimp and chicken wings all were excellent. Did a little more shopping downtown in the afternoon and then the kids took a short nap while we relaxed on the balcony. Went to the Bon Bini Festival at Fort Zoutman (almost across the street from the Ren Suites). Local crafts for sale, a local meal for $7.50 consisting of a beef/chicken and pork kabob, yellow rice, corn, macaroni salad and plantains. Yummy! Also ham and cheese pastichi for $1.00. The local bands, singers and dancers were excellent. What a great night out for the $3.00 entrance fee.

We then went to see the show at the Crystal Theater called Havana Dance. The show was good but not great - very similar to the Lets Go Latin show that used to play in the same theater. I would say the show is similar to the Vegas type productions on the cruise ships. A bit too pricey at $49.00 for adults and $25 for kids. They didn't even offer drink service.

Wednesday...had breakfast at the dutch pancake house (thanks forum members). The crepes were outstanding and very filling. Another gorgeous day so we're off to the private island...

Wednesday and Thursday...

More of the same with perfect weather and days spent in paradise at the private island. Wind has been very calm and snorkeling has been unbelievable! Mosquitos have been bothersome at the open-air restaurants - bring your bug spray. We had our best picture-perfect sunset this evening...so clear you could seee Venezeula in the distance.

Unfortunately, we have to leave the Renaissance tomorrow and we head over to the Aruban Resort for a few days. Kids are excited for the water slide. I'll let you know how the renovations are going.
